Benefits of VoIP Systems

VoIP phone systems offer considerable savings in expenses compared to traditional telephony services. Businesses can decrease their regular telephone expenses substantially, particularly when making long-distance or global calls. The ability to remove the necessity for individual data and voice networks further enhances cost efficiency. By using a single internet link for both voice and data, organizations can simplify their functions and enhance their expenditure.

An additional important benefit of Voice over Internet Protocol telephone systems is their versatility and scalability. As organizations develop, their communication needs change. Voice over Internet Protocol solutions can be quickly adjusted to serve additional devices or capabilities without the necessity for significant hardware changes. This capacity allows companies to react to industry needs quickly and keep their communications infrastructure up to date.

Furthermore, VoIP phone systems provide advanced functionalities that promote improved teamwork and efficiency. With features such as call redirecting, voicemail-to-email services, and video conferencing, staff can remain in contact no matter their geographic location. These enhanced functions not only improve internal communication but also enhance engagement with clients, resulting in increased happiness and loyalty.

Voice over Internet Protocol vs Conventional Telephony

When comparing VoIP phone systems to traditional telephony, the key difference lies in the system used for transmission. Voice over Internet Protocol, or Voice over Internet Protocol, delivers audio over the internet instead of through traditional phone lines. This facilitates for greater adaptability, as businesses can use current internet connections to make calls, making VoIP systems less expensive and easier to expand compared to conventional phone systems that rely on tangible infrastructure.

In addition to cost savings, Voice over Internet Protocol telephone systems offer a wide range of features that enhance business communication. These feature video conferencing, voicemail-to-email, and integration with customer client management (CRM) tools. Conventional telephony typically lacks these functionalities, which can restrict a business's potential to improve collaboration and efficiency. The modern office thrives on cutting-edge communication tools, and VoIP systems provide these advantages seamlessly.

Moreover, Voice over Internet Protocol phone systems are designed for mobility. Users can make and receive calls from various devices, such as mobile phones, tablets, and computers, as long as they have web access. This capability is a crucial advantage over traditional telephony, which often confines users to desk phones. In a world where working from home is becoming more common, having a flexible telecommunications solution like VoIP is essential for maintaining connectivity and ensuring that businesses can operate smoothly from anywhere.

Implementing VoIP for The Business

Transitioning to Voice over IP phone systems may greatly enhance the business communications. First step is to first analyze your existing infrastructure and determine whether it is capable of supporting VoIP services. Confirm  concord  maintain a reliable web link and the adequate data capacity to support the demands of VoIP calls without diminishing quality. This evaluation will assist you recognize possible upgrades required prior to rollout.

Next, you should seek to select a appropriate VoIP phone solution that matches your company requirements. There are alternatives available, ranging from on-premise solutions to hosted services. Think about aspects such as adaptability, functionalities, and pricing when selecting a provider. Engaging the employees during stage can additionally provide important feedback, as they represent the primary users of the platform.

Ultimately, after the VoIP telephone systems are operational, focus on educating the staff to maximize the advantages of this system. Deliver extensive training meetings to guarantee everyone is comfortable using the new solution and understands its features. Continuous support and feedback can aid improve the adoption of the VoIP telephony system, making sure that the company reaps the full value of improved communication and communication efficiency.
